Custom Foam Overlay
A custom foam overlay is the printed or labeled top layer that sits on a custom foam insert. The overlay is cut to match the cavities in the foam below, and the surface is silk-screened or printed with text, part numbers, logos, or color-coded callouts that identify what belongs in each pocket. The foam insert holds the part. The overlay tells the user — at a glance — which part goes where, whether anything is missing, and who manufactured the kit.

A secure bond that handles field wear: A foam overlay sits flush on top of the cavity-cut foam insert. It is held permanently in place with high-bond peel-off adhesive backing on the underside to prevent peeling or shifting under heavy commercial deployment conditions.
What a Custom Foam Overlay Does
Integrating a specialized overlay system across custom industrial tool casing arrays or precision medical kits delivers structural processing advantages across four operational control parameters simultaneously:
Identifies Each Part
Text, part numbers, or symbols printed next to each cavity tell the user what tool or component belongs in that slot, with no second-guessing during assembly, calibration, or kit reset.
Supports FOD Control
A missing tool shows immediately as an empty contrasting cavity, which is the standard for aerospace, defense, medical, and field service programs where a left-behind tool is a safety or compliance issue.
Reinforces Branding
Company logos, product family names, and color schemes printed on the overlay turn the case interior into a branded presentation surface for sales kits, demo kits, and trade show samples.
Protects the Foam Base
A polycarbonate overlay or velour-topped layer adds a wear surface on top of the foam, extending the life of the insert in kits that are opened and reset hundreds of times per year.

Programs That Use Foam Overlays
Foam overlays are not specified on every custom case program. They are added when the buyer needs the kit to be self-explanatory, to support an audit or compliance process, or to carry brand presentation into the field. Typical applications include:
- Tool kits and calibration sets: Where each tool has a fixed home and missing items must be visible immediately.
- Medical device and surgical instrument trays: Where part identification is part of the clinical workflow.
- Sales and demo kits carried by field reps: Where the open case serves as the core presentation surface in front of an end customer.
- FOD-controlled environments: Aerospace assembly, military maintenance, power generation field service — where left-behind tools are a documented safety risk.
- Trade show and marketing kits: Where the case interior reinforces brand identity and product family organization.
- OEM aftermarket and replacement parts kits: Where part numbers printed on the overlay reduce the chance of the wrong component being installed.

Silk-Screened Polycarbonate Overlay
A thin, durable polycarbonate sheet cut to match the foam cavity layout, with text and logos silk-screened on the underside (so the print is protected from wear by the polycarbonate itself). Polycarbonate overlays are the right choice for kits that are opened and reset frequently, for FOD-controlled programs that need a wipe-clean surface, and for any application where the labeling has to survive years of field use without fading.
Contrasting FOD Foam
A two-layer foam build where the top foam is a contrasting color from the foam below. When a tool is removed from its cavity, the bright contrasting color underneath becomes visible — a missing tool is impossible to miss. Often specified with text or symbols cut into the contrasting layer for combined visual and labeled identification. This is the standard FOD-control overlay for military, aerospace, and high-stakes maintenance programs.
How a Custom Foam Overlay Is Designed
A foam overlay is engineered as part of the same project as the underlying foam insert. The overlay design follows the cavity layout — it cannot be designed before the foam insert layout is approved, because the openings in the overlay must match the cavities below exactly.
Foam Insert Layout Alignment
The cavity-cut foam insert is designed first based on the parts the case will hold. The overlay design begins after this layout is formally approved by the buyer.Overlay Material Selection
Polycarbonate or contrasting foam is selected based on the use environment and the level of branding or FOD support required.Label and Graphic Specification
The buyer provides part names, part numbers, logos, and any color requirements. Platt Cases prepares a print proof for approval before production.Cutting and Printing
The overlay is cut on the in-house waterjet to match the foam cavity layout, then silk-screened with the approved graphics. Polycarbonate overlays are printed on the underside for permanent wear protection.Adhesive Bonding Assembly
High-bond adhesive backing is applied and the completed overlay is bonded directly to the top layer of the custom foam insert. The entire assembly undergoes final inspection.Sample Validation Proofing
A physical first-article sample is dispatched to your procurement or engineering team to verify component clearances before scaling production.Archive Management for Reorders
